Output 3f0ea08145c1c8623d0dfd5ccafcd1a0bccdfe540a58cb770c17d28cfceeccc2:0

value
299860679
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65f0df5a7ac0fab6170d14670d29b33d08557720 OP_EQUAL
address
3Az2j2nP7hgg8vU7QZTieYL5ostmzhQ5G8
transaction
3f0ea08145c1c8623d0dfd5ccafcd1a0bccdfe540a58cb770c17d28cfceeccc2
confirmations
269522
spent
true